St Lythans Burial Chamber in a Neolithic chambered tomb which is accessed by a kissing gate into the field. There is nearby lane parking, to the north of the location, suitable for a few cars

There are three upright stones, the rear of which has a rounded hole, supporting a capstone which measures 14ft by 10ft by 2.5ft. The chamber is aligned east-west with the entrance facing east. Originally the whole structure would have been covered by a mound of earth.
